Any thief template starts with 5 primary skills that are pretty much essential:

Snooping
Stealing
Ninjitsu
Hiding
Stealth

After that you can choose one or two skills as secondary. Here are some suggestions:

Poisoning (my personal favorite)
Fencing
Swords
Tracking
Detect Hidden
Wrestling
Archery
Tactics
Healing
Anatomy

Keep in mind that this is a thief build, not a PvP build, the goal is to get the item and run away. A lot of people want to be able to steal then stand their ground and fight. It doesn't work like that.

Pete did well at summarizing. My thief has the 5 skills he has listed (Snoop/stealing/hiding/stealth/ninja) along with wrestling/magery. There is a ton of stealth gear out there that is widely available that I use to boost my stealth to 120 (real skill is 40 but with items I'm 120) so that I can add skill points other places. I don't currently use the burglar bandana but I'm thinking about working it into my suit for the extra 30 skill points because it would basically give me enough points for an entire other skill.

A combat skill at 120 is a must IMO and wrestling synergizes with stealing since your hand has to be free anyway... this allows you to avoid getting hit while still trying to steal something. You also will want 45 DCI. This makes your thief very hard to hit and allows you more chances to steal an item while being attacked. Magery is good to help your defense by healing/curing/invising etc to get away and only requires 1 skill instead of healing/anatomy.

The only caveat with all this, as others have mentioned, is that there isn't much worthwhile to steal these days with the addition of LRC/bandaid belt/quiver/insurance/etc.
